FLOOR SCHEDULE FOR MONDAY, MAY 2, 2011
http://www.democraticwhip.gov/sites/def ... 050211.pdfHouse Meets At:First Vote Predicted:Last Vote Predicted:
2:00 p.m.: Legislative Business
Unlimited “One Minutes” 6:30 p.m.7:00 p.m.
Suspensions (2 Bills)
H.R. 1423 - To designate the facility of the United States Postal Service located at 115 4th Avenue Southwest in Ardmore, Oklahoma, as the "Specialist Micheal E. Phillips Post Office" (Rep. Cole – Oversight and Government Reform)
H.R. 362 - To redesignate the Federal building and United States Courthouse located at 200 East Wall Street in Midland, Texas, as the "George H. W. Bush and George W. Bush United States Courthouse and George Mahon Federal Building" (Rep. Conaway – Transportation and Infrastructure)
The Daily Quote
“Republicans have to also understand you cannot balance the budget just with cuts. The American people, whether they vote Republican or Democrat, in the end they don't want their programs cut back, particularly the big ones--Medicare, Medicaid, Social Security, those kinds of things. You have to have some combination of cuts in expenses and some revenue enhancements. You can call those taxes, whatever you want.”
- Mayor Michael Bloomberg (I-NY), NBC’s Meet the Press, 5/1/11
